What Is the Molex 51021 2-Pin Battery Side Connector?

The Molex 51021 2-Pin Battery Side Connector 4.5 is a specialized electrical connector designed for secure, high-efficiency power transmission in battery systems. It features a compact 2-pin configuration, a 4.5 mm pitch for space-sensitive applications, and robust materials like high-temperature-resistant nylon and gold-plated contacts to ensure durability and minimal voltage drop in automotive, industrial, and consumer electronics.

How Does the Molex 51021 Ensure Reliable Electrical Connections?

The connector uses gold-plated terminals to resist corrosion and oxidation, paired with a polarized design that prevents incorrect mating. Its 4.5 mm pitch balances current-carrying capacity (up to 5A) with compactness, while the side-entry configuration simplifies routing in tight spaces. The nylon housing meets UL94V-0 flammability standards, ensuring safety in high-temperature environments like engine compartments or power tools.

Advanced contact physics play a crucial role in the Molex 51021’s performance. The 30μ” gold plating over nickel undercoating provides 10x better corrosion resistance than tin-plated alternatives, maintaining contact resistance below 5mΩ even after 1,000 thermal cycles. Engineers specifically designed the dual-beam contact geometry to maintain 0.8N normal force per contact, ensuring stable connections under vibration up to 15G RMS. Comparative testing shows 12% lower voltage drop than JST XH series connectors at 5A loads, making it ideal for precision battery monitoring circuits requiring ±1% voltage measurement accuracy.

Where Is the Molex 51021 Connector Commonly Used?

Common applications include:

  • Automotive battery management systems (BMS)
  • Medical devices like portable oxygen concentrators
  • Industrial robotics and automation equipment
  • Consumer electronics such as drones and power banks

Its IP67-rated variants are deployed in dusty or humid environments, including agricultural machinery and outdoor LED lighting systems.

What Are the Key Specifications of the Molex 51021?

Voltage Rating 250V AC/DC
Current Rating 5A
Contact Resistance ≤10mΩ
Operating Temperature -40°C to +105°C
Wire Gauge Compatibility 22-28 AWG

How to Properly Install the Molex 51021 Connector?

  1. Strip 3.5 mm of insulation from 22 AWG wire
  2. Insert wire into open-barrel contact until insulation touches the stop
  3. Crimp using a MOLEX 63811-1000 tool at 200-300 lbs/sq.in pressure
  4. Snap contacts into housing until audible click confirms full seating
  5. Test pull-out resistance (≥4.5 lbs required for certification)

Why Choose Molex 51021 Over Generic Battery Connectors?

Third-party connectors often use brass contacts with nickel plating, resulting in 15-20% higher resistance than Molex’s beryllium copper/gold design. Molex’s patented “Dual Beam” contact system provides 360° wiping action that maintains connectivity during vibration, with 10,000+ mating cycles vs. 500-1,000 cycles for generic alternatives. UL and TÜV certifications ensure compliance with ISO 16750-2 automotive shock/vibration standards.

What Are Common Failure Modes and How to Prevent Them?

  • Contact Fretting: Caused by micro-movement in high-vibration environments. Apply Dow Corning DC-4 electrical grease during assembly.
  • Insulation Degradation: Avoid using in continuous >85°C environments unless specifying the 105°C-rated variant (Molex P/N 51021-4500-HT).
  • Improper Strain Relief: Use Molex 19-09-1029 strain relief bracket when cables exceed 300g static load.

Accelerated life testing reveals that 92% of field failures stem from improper installation techniques rather than component defects. For vibration-prone applications, adding a secondary silicone adhesive strain relief (3M DP420 recommended) increases mean time between failures by 400%. When used in marine environments, quarterly inspections of contact wipe areas using 10x magnification can detect early fretting corrosion before resistance exceeds critical thresholds.
